Atazanavir + Ritonavir

Atazanavir + Ritonavir is a combination of two antiviral medicines used to treat Human Immunodeficiency Virus (HIV) infection. Atazanavir is a protease inhibitor that prevents the virus from multiplying, while Ritonavir enhances the effectiveness of Atazanavir by increasing its levels in the blood. This combination helps control HIV, improving immune function and reducing the risk of developing HIV-related complications. Though it is not a cure for HIV or AIDS, it significantly improves the quality of life when taken regularly as prescribed. It is usually taken with other antiretroviral drugs as part of combination therapy.

Uses of Atazanavir + Ritonavir

  • Treatment of HIV-1 infection
  • Used in combination with other antiretroviral medications
  • Helps in reducing HIV viral load in the body

How Atazanavir + Ritonavir works

Atazanavir inhibits HIV protease, preventing the virus from multiplying, while Ritonavir boosts Atazanavir levels in the blood, enhancing its antiviral effect.

Benefits of Atazanavir + Ritonavir

  • Effective viral suppression in HIV patients
  • Improves immune function and CD4 cell count
  • Slows progression of HIV infection
  • Reduces risk of HIV-related complications

How to take Atazanavir + Ritonavir

Take the medication exactly as prescribed by your doctor, usually once daily with food. Swallow the tablets whole with water. Do not skip doses and continue taking it even if you feel well, as stopping may increase the risk of resistance and reduce treatment effectiveness. Always take it in combination with other antiretrovirals.

Side effects of Atazanavir + Ritonavir

  • Nausea
  • Jaundice (yellowing of skin or eyes)
  • Headache
  • Diarrhea
  • Abdominal pain
  • Changes in body fat distribution
  • Increased bilirubin levels

Safety advice

  • Inform your doctor of any liver or kidney problems
  • Do not take with medications like rifampin or St. John’s wort
  • Regular liver function tests may be required
  • May interact with birth control pills — use alternative contraception
  • Not recommended during pregnancy unless prescribed

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)


Q. What is Atazanavir + Ritonavir used for?
A. It is used to treat HIV-1 infection in adults and children, usually in combination with other antiretroviral medicines.


Q. Can I stop taking Atazanavir + Ritonavir if I feel better?
A. No, stopping treatment can lead to viral resistance and treatment failure. Always follow your doctor's instructions.


Q. Are there any food restrictions with Atazanavir + Ritonavir?
A. It should be taken with food to improve absorption and reduce side effects like stomach upset.


Q. Can I take Atazanavir + Ritonavir with other medicines?
A. It may interact with many drugs. Inform your doctor about all the medications you are taking, including over-the-counter and herbal products.


Q. What are common side effects of Atazanavir + Ritonavir?
A. Common side effects include nausea, jaundice, diarrhea, and abdominal discomfort. Notify your doctor if symptoms persist.
